The UV index is mainly a climate report for a way robust the solar’s radiation is. It takes into consideration issues like time of day, altitude, cloud cowl and ozone ranges. The scale runs from 1 to 11+, and the upper the quantity, the sooner your pores and skin can burn or get broken. At a UV index of 11, for instance, some lighter pores and skin tones can burn in underneath 5 minutes. But even if you’re darker skinned and also you don’t burn simply, your pores and skin cells are nonetheless getting hit with invisible radiation injury.
When you lay out throughout peak UV, you’re getting a blast of radiation at its strongest. On the floor you may see a tan or burn, however beneath, UV rays are breaking DNA, stressing out pores and skin cells and weakening your pores and skin’s immune defenses.
Short-term results embrace sunburns, tans and extra breakouts of issues like chilly sores. Over time, UV injury can result in wrinkles, pores and skin thinning, uneven pigmentation and elevated danger of pores and skin cancers that may be life threatening, like melanoma.
And simply to be clear — no pores and skin tone is immune. Darker pores and skin tones don’t burn as simply, however UV injury nonetheless builds up and may result in hyperpigmentation or pores and skin cancers which might be usually identified later as a result of folks don’t anticipate them.
One of the most important myths is {that a} “base tan” protects you. The fact is, a tan is your pores and skin’s response to wreck — it interprets to your cells pumping out melanin, the protein that makes you darkish, to protect the remainder of your pores and skin cell from extra damage. That tiny little bit of safety is nowhere close to as robust as sunscreen, and also you needed to injury your pores and skin simply to get it. Even the darkest pure pores and skin tones don’t block UV utterly, so nobody is off the hook.
